🛡️ Core Security Settings

  • Kill Switch Activation: Enable automatic disconnection if VPN fails - prevents IP exposure during reconnection
  • Auto-Connect Protection: Set VPN to start automatically on untrusted networks
  • Split Tunneling Control: Choose which apps use VPN to optimize performance and security
  • Protocol Selection: Use WireGuard for speed or OpenVPN for maximum compatibility

🔍 Regular Privacy Testing

Test your VPN protection monthly using these tools:

  • IP Leak Detection: Visit ipleak.net to verify your real IP is hidden
  • DNS Leak Testing: Use dnsleaktest.com to ensure DNS queries are protected
  • WebRTC Leak Check: Test at browserleaks.com for real-time communication leaks
  • Speed Monitoring: Document performance changes to detect throttling

🔐 Advanced Encryption Guidelines

  • AES-256 Minimum: Never accept anything less than military-grade encryption
  • Perfect Forward Secrecy: Ensures past communications remain secure even if keys are compromised
  • Modern Protocols Only: Avoid PPTP, L2TP, and other outdated standards
  • Certificate Pinning: Prevents man-in-the-middle attacks through certificate validation

🔄 Advanced Privacy Strategies

🔗 Multi-Hop VPN Connections

Route your traffic through multiple VPN servers for maximum anonymity:

  • Double VPN Protection: Traffic encrypted twice through separate servers
  • Geographic Obfuscation: Makes traffic analysis significantly more difficult
  • Provider Diversification: Combine different VPN providers for ultimate privacy
  • Performance Trade-off: Expect 50-70% speed reduction but maximum security

🌐 Browser Hardening Checklist

  • WebRTC Disabled: Prevents IP leaks through real-time communication
  • Privacy Browsers: Firefox with strict settings or Brave Browser
  • HTTPS Everywhere: Force secure connections on all websites
  • Cookie Management: Block third-party tracking cookies entirely
  • JavaScript Control: Use NoScript or similar extensions for granular control
  • User Agent Spoofing: Blend in with common browser fingerprints

⚡ Smart Split Tunneling

Optimize performance while maintaining privacy:

  • Sensitive Apps Only: Route banking and email through VPN
  • Local Services Direct: Keep home network access for media streaming
  • Gaming Optimization: Bypass VPN for latency-sensitive applications
  • Update Exclusions: Allow OS updates to bypass VPN for faster downloads

🚫 Critical Privacy Mistakes to Avoid

⚠️ Dangerous VPN Red Flags

  • No Privacy Policy: Avoid services without clear data handling policies
  • Activity Logging: Never use VPNs that store browsing history
  • Data Breach History: Research provider security incidents thoroughly
  • Excessive Permissions: Apps requesting unnecessary device access
  • Jurisdiction Concerns: Avoid providers in 5/9/14 Eyes countries
  • Too Good to be True: "Lifetime" plans and unrealistic promises

🔍 Common User Mistakes

  • Forgetting Kill Switch: Browsing without VPN protection during reconnects
  • Public WiFi Trust: Assuming hotel/coffee shop networks are safe
  • Same Passwords: Using identical credentials across multiple accounts
  • Social Media Oversharing: Posting location and activity details
